How AI like ChatGPT could change the future of work, education and our minds


AI has been called 'the most powerful foundational technology' ever to have existed. Accurate? — Reuters

The current boom in generative artificial intelligence driven by tools like OpenAI's ChatGPT, which can seemingly produce organic text, images and more, represents a leap forward both in what the technology can do and its potential to influence everything from the internet itself to the minds of the people who use it.

The technology is having a moment, with the potential to overhaul millions of jobs while some experts are urging that it is accelerating too rapidly, although it has been in development in some form since World War II and the early days of the Cold War.
